“It has been the most divisive race in Auroras elections this year, and even in the final week, the mud keeps flying.
Its Auroras 3rd Ward race, where Alderman Stephanie Kifowit has been defending her seat against challenger and first-time candidate Jim Nesbitt.
On Tuesday, the latest flap was over a recent mailing by Nesbitt, the front of which depicts a young man dressed in a T-shirt, a wool cap and gloves with the fingers cut out, smoking a cigarette. Next to him are the words, “Theyre here. . . Theyre dangerous. . .”"
